Compartir a través de


CloudEvent Constructores

Definición

Sobrecargas

CloudEvent(String, String, Object, Type)

Inicializa una nueva instancia de la clase CloudEvent.

CloudEvent(String, String, BinaryData, String, CloudEventDataFormat)

Inicializa una nueva instancia de la CloudEvent clase mediante datos de eventos binarios.

CloudEvent(String, String, Object, Type)

Source:
CloudEvent.cs

Inicializa una nueva instancia de la clase CloudEvent.

public CloudEvent (string source, string type, object? jsonSerializableData, Type? dataSerializationType = default);
new Azure.Messaging.CloudEvent : string * string * obj * Type -> Azure.Messaging.CloudEvent
Public Sub New (source As String, type As String, jsonSerializableData As Object, Optional dataSerializationType As Type = Nothing)

Parámetros

source
String

Identifica el contexto en el que se produjo un evento. La combinación de id y source debe ser única para cada evento distinto.

type
String

Tipo de evento relacionado con la aparición de origen. Por ejemplo, "Contoso.Items.ItemReceived".

jsonSerializableData
Object

Datos de eventos específicos del tipo de evento.

dataSerializationType
Type

Tipo que se va a usar al serializar los datos. Si no se especifica, GetType() se usará en jsonSerializableData.

Excepciones

source o type era null.

Se aplica a

CloudEvent(String, String, BinaryData, String, CloudEventDataFormat)

Source:
CloudEvent.cs

Inicializa una nueva instancia de la CloudEvent clase mediante datos de eventos binarios.

public CloudEvent (string source, string type, BinaryData? data, string? dataContentType, Azure.Messaging.CloudEventDataFormat dataFormat = Azure.Messaging.CloudEventDataFormat.Binary);
new Azure.Messaging.CloudEvent : string * string * BinaryData * string * Azure.Messaging.CloudEventDataFormat -> Azure.Messaging.CloudEvent
Public Sub New (source As String, type As String, data As BinaryData, dataContentType As String, Optional dataFormat As CloudEventDataFormat = Azure.Messaging.CloudEventDataFormat.Binary)

Parámetros

source
String

Identifica el contexto en el que se produjo un evento. La combinación de id y source debe ser única para cada evento distinto.

type
String

Tipo de evento relacionado con la aparición de origen. Por ejemplo, "Contoso.Items.ItemReceived".

data
BinaryData

Datos de eventos binarios específicos del tipo de evento.

dataContentType
String

Tipo de contenido de la carga. Se debe especificar un tipo de contenido distinto de "application/json" si payload no es JSON.

dataFormat
CloudEventDataFormat

Formato en el que se deben enviar los datos de un CloudEvent objeto al usar el formato de sobre JSON.

Excepciones

source o type era null.

Se aplica a